Sample Answer
In the realm of international news, I believe that the most reliable sources are those that adhere to rigorous journalistic standards and possess a longstanding reputation for accuracy. Established news organizations, such as BBC, Reuters, and Al Jazeera, typically employ seasoned journalists who engage in meticulous fact-checking and provide comprehensive analyses.
Moreover, it's essential to consider the concept of media literacy. Individuals should cross-reference information across multiple sources to ascertain its reliability, particularly in an age characterized by rampant misinformation and sensationalism. Academic journals and reports from reputable think tanks also merit attention, as they often provide data-driven insights and contextual analysis that transcend the immediacy of breaking news. Ultimately, a discerning approach to media consumption is vital for navigating the complexities of global events.
